Powering the unit from a uni polar dc external power source reduces induced noise significantly, and eliminates the need for wiring conduits. Balanced audio and dc power are fed to the Stella 8c from a phoenix 5 pin male connector on its rear panel. The Stella 8c ceiling mount installation loudspeaker is a self powered loudspeaker engineered primarily for use in Meyer Sound's constellation acoustic systems.
Housed in an aluminum die cast enclosure with a rear heat sink, the Stella 8c can be mounted flush in ceilings and walls with a standard back box for 8 inch drivers with a minimum depth of 6.
